Originally constructed in 1986, Hector International Airport’s terminal has long served the region’s growing travel needs. As passenger volumes increased, an expansion and renovation became necessary to enhance capacity, efficiency, and the overall traveler experience.
The project includes a 73,000-square-foot terminal expansion and a 113,000-square-foot renovation of the existing facility. The expansion adds new boarding gates and modernizes passenger amenities, while the renovation transforms current gate areas and public spaces to better support today’s travel demands. Key improvements include a reconfigured security checkpoint, expanded ticketing and waiting areas, and refreshed finishes throughout the terminal. Restroom facilities and passenger circulation areas have also been enhanced to accommodate increased traffic and improve comfort.
Travelers will benefit from upgraded concessions, family-friendly spaces, sensory areas, and improved accessibility features. The design prioritizes a welcoming, efficient environment that enhances the overall passenger experience.
